### Liaison Reports
25+
26+
* Ecma Execom
27+
* Provisionally approved new TC - standardizing the Cyclone DX - https://owasp.org/blog/2023/10/11/OWASP-Foundation-Pursues-Ecma-International-Standardization-of-CycloneDX.html
28+
* TC39
29+
* INTL Message format proposal incubator call Next week https://github.com/tc39/incubator-agendas/blob/main/2023/10-25.md
30+
* There has been some conversation about a new stage or incremental step in order to reduce churn in stage 3 related to things that should have been covered in stage 2.
31+
* We have dates (and locations) determined for 2024 TC39 plenary meetings - not yet publicized but will be published soon
32+
* Action: Jory to add them to public Open Web Standards calendar
33+
* W3C TAG
34+
* Usual design reviews, regular activities proceeding as usual. Nothing too specific to this community at this time.
35+
* Discussion ensued about how and whether to get TC39 review of proposals. Opportunity to reconnect on this again related to the changes under discussion for “TC39 stage 2.5”.
36+
* Also discussion about where in the TC process the TAG review would be the best fit
37+
* TC53
38+
* Cupertino workship on Dec 6~ Next generation on Ecma 419 Workshop - https://www.ecma-international.org/news/invitation_to-ecma_tc53_workshop_in_cupertino_6_december_2023/
39+
* OSI - no update
40+
* OPA - no update
41+
* Unicode - no update
42+
* Winter CG
43+
* No major updates, some discussion about home for Open Source implementations.
44+
* Jory to send Ethan the CSL spec.
45+
* Package Interop
46+
* First meeting went really well. Starting to get traction. Meeting once a month, interested persons are invited to join the discussion in the #package-meta-interop channel on OpenJS's Slack workspace.
